So when the CPF contributions for the 55 to 60 years old age group increases by 2 percentage points in 2024, the allocation for your CPF (SA) jumps up from the current 3.5% to 5.5%. There is no change to anything else. This is because the need to build up your retirement savings is very urgent at this stage.
